Pensacola Beach Water Tower, Water tower at Pensacola Beach, Florida, United States.
The Pensacola Beach Water Tower is a water tower located near Casino Beach in Pensacola Beach, Florida. It features a distinctive beach ball design painted in bright colors and stands as a recognizable landmark near the Gulfside Pavilion.
The structure was built in 2005 and transferred to local Island Authority in 2007. This transfer reflected a shift in community responsibility for maintaining the landmark.
The tower is painted in bright beach ball colors that make it instantly recognizable to anyone walking or driving along the shore. Locals and visitors alike use it as a natural meeting point and navigation landmark when exploring the beach area.

A matching beach ball tower once stood on the eastern side of the island but was removed in 2007. This made the remaining structure a one-of-a-kind landmark that locals fought to preserve.
